Irrevocable Transaction Agreement

Upon your affirmation of a transaction for the sale of bullion to Gold Stock Canada or the acquisition of bullion from Gold Stock Canada, you are engaged in an irrevocable contract, committing to dispatch all stipulated precious metals to us or to procure all specified precious metals from us, pursuant to the transaction details. Such a transaction is unalterable and must be fulfilled as agreed.

In circumstances where you decide to divest your position, or if there is a failure on your part to dispatch the metals within two business days, as stipulated in the 'Shipment of Bullion' section, we shall proceed to terminate and settle your trade at the current market acquisition price at the time of settlement. You will incur and be responsible for any deficit arising from an escalation in market price, as detailed in the 'Compulsory Settlement of Your Order' provision.

Limitation Period for Claims

All grievances concerning transactions or accounts, including but not limited to issues with damaged goods or shipments, delays in delivery, discrepancies in item quantity or type, or discrepancies related to credits or vouchers due to tardy or consolidated shipments, must be formally communicated to Gold Stock Canada within a temporal scope not exceeding five (5) days from the recorded date of shipment
